[Waterloo Courier, Monday, November 19, 2012]

WATERLOO — Paul L. Barnett, 97, of Waterloo, died at home Sunday, Nov. 18, 2012, of natural causes.

He was born July 24, 1915, in Adair County, Mo., near Queen City, son of Isaac and Clara Glaspie Barnett. He married Virginia Hickman on Oct. 11, 1939, in Waterloo. She died March 27, 2007.

Mr. Barnett was employed at John Deere Tractor Works in the heat-treat department for more than 38 years, retiring in 1974. He also worked construction during the Civilian Conservation Corps era. He was a member of Hageman Baptist Church.

Survived by a son, Paul (Deb) of Dubuque; four daughters: Patricia (Don) Herbsleb of Weslaco, Texas, Carol (Erwin) Luloff and Diania (Keith) Schultz, both of Waterloo, and Carla (Jim) Amling of New Hartford; 14 grandchildren; 27 great-grandchildren; and eight great-great-grandchildren.

Preceded in death by a son, Douglas; two brothers, LaVern H. “Pat” and Gerald Barnett; a sister, Velma Barnett; and four grandchildren.
